5.12 Traffic Alerting

FEATURE LIMITATIONS
Aural traffic alerts available on GNX 375 only
Traffic alerts occur anytime there is an increase in the number of traffic advisories.
They remain active until the area is clear of all TAs.

Traffic alerts appear as textual
annunciations on the the Traffic
page, and as a pop-up window
when another page is active.

Traffic alerting parameters consider
several factors in order to allow you
enough time to acquire the target and
maneuver the aircraft away from
conflicting traffic.
To minimize nuisance alerts, traffic
alerting sensitivity is adaptive, based on
altitude above ground level. In fixed
winged aircraft, no aural alerts are
given below 500 ft.
